We study the Maker‐Breaker k‐clique game played on the edge set of the random graph G(n, p). In this game, two players, Maker and Breaker, alternately claim unclaimed edges of G(n, p), until all the edges are claimed. Maker wins if he claims all the edges of a k‐clique; Breaker wins otherwise. We determine that the threshold for the graph property that Maker can win this game is at , for all k > 3, thus proving a conjecture from Ref. [Stojakovi? and Szabó, Random Struct Algor 26 (2005), 204–223]. More precisely, we conclude that there exist constants such that when the game is Maker's win a.a.s., and when it is Breaker's win a.a.s. For the triangle game, when k = 3, we give a more precise result, describing the hitting time of Maker's win in the random graph process. We show that, with high probability, Maker can win the triangle game exactly at the time when a copy of K5 with one edge removed appears in the random graph process. As a consequence, we are able to give an expression for the limiting probability of Maker's win in the triangle game played on the edge set of G(n, p). © 2013 Wiley Periodicals, Inc. Random Struct. Laser ablation of Mn target in vacuum and in the presence of CH4 was
studied under 308 nm laser irradiation. Time-resolved emission using gated
detection and scanning monochromator and absorption using the cavity ring-down
spectroscopy were used to study vaporized plume. In the CH4 atmosphere we
observed transitions identified as C2 and MnH bands, while these spectral
features were not detected in emission spectra. This is a clear evidence of
importance in combining both spectroscopic techniques in laser vaporized plume study. 相似文献

Cell membrane is highly sensitive to irradiation which, acting directly or indirectly, may disturb functions of constitutive
proteins including membrane enzymes. Plasma membrane surface-located enzyme chain of ecto-nucleotide triphospho diphosphohydrolases
(NTPDases) and 5′-nucleotidase are involved in termination of cell purinergic signalization by hydrolyzing extracellular,
excitatory adenosine triphosphate (ATP), as well as nucleotide di-, and mono-phosphate (ADP and AMP) to neuroprotective adenosine.
Extracellular ATP, ADP, and AMP hydrolyzes were examined in purified synaptic plasma membranes after whole-body acute irradiation.
All measurements were done 24 h after irradiation of developing (15-, 30-day-old) and adult (90-day-old) rats with low (50
cGy) and high (2 Gy) dose of gamma-rays. Both, high and low doses inhibited nucleotide hydrolyses in 15-day-old rats; in 30-day-old
rats low dose of radiation inhibited ADP and AMP hydrolyses while high dose inhibited only ATP hydrolyse. In adult rats high
dose induced no effects, while low dose stimulated nucleotides hydrolyses. According to obtained results it was concluded
that ecto-nucleotidases of young rats are more sensitive to irradiation, since even low dose induces inhibition of ecto-nucleotidases
activities. Ionizing radiation, by decreasing brain nucleotide hydrolyses in developing rats, induces accumulation of ATP
and decreases production of adenosine in synaptic cleft which could be neurocytotoxic. On the contrary, in adult rats low
dose of radiation stimulates NTPDase and 5′-nucleotidase activity and protective adenosine production which indicates protective
and adaptive mechanisms developed in adult brain neuronal cells.

Starting from a suitable fixed point relation, a new family of iterative methods for the simultaneous inclusion of multiple complex zeros in circular complex arithmetic is constructed. The order of convergence of the basic family is four. Using Newtons and Halleys corrections, we obtain families with improved convergence. Faster convergence of accelerated methods is attained with only few additional numerical operations, which provides a high computational efficiency of these methods. Convergence analysis of the presented methods and numerical results are given.

We present a simple method to obtain reliable ground-state entropies of the q-state Potts antiferromagnet in an external magnetic field. As an example, the ground-state entropy for the triangular lattice is established for all q. In the particular case q = 2, our method gives results which coincide with the first-order approximation obtained by the corner transfer matrix method. 相似文献

Summary We consider the Dirichlet problem for the equation Lε(u) ≡ uxx+ɛuyy++A(x, y)ux−B(y)uy+C(x, y)u=F(x, y) where B(y)>0 and ɛ is a small positive parameter. An asymptotic formula is proved, from which it follows
that in a suitable part of the domain of definition u(x, y, ɛ)→U(x, y) as ɛ→0+, where U(x, y) is the solution of the corresponding
boundary - value problem for the reduced equation L0(U)≡Uxx+A(x, y)Ux−B(y)U+C(x, y)U=F(x, y).
